Storm window installation services involve attaching additional window panels to existing windows to enhance energy efficiency and protect the primary glass. These services typically include measuring, fitting, and securing storm windows to ensure a proper seal. Professionals may also advise on the best types of storm windows suited for specific properties and climates. The goal is to improve insulation, reduce drafts, and increase the overall comfort of indoor spaces during colder months.
This service helps address common problems such as air leaks, drafts, and increased heating costs. Storm windows act as an extra barrier against outdoor elements, preventing cold air from entering and warm air from escaping. They also provide an additional layer of protection against wind, rain, and debris, which can help extend the lifespan of existing windows. Proper installation can also reduce noise infiltration, making indoor environments quieter and more comfortable.

Material Costs - The cost of storm window materials typically ranges from $50 to $150 per window, depending on size and type. For example, standard double-pane storm windows in Ellis County, TX, often fall within this range.
Installation Expenses - Installation services usually cost between $100 and $300 per window, influenced by window size and complexity. Local pros may charge more for custom or large windows.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for removal of old windows or special framing, generally adding $50 to $100 per window. These costs vary based on the project's scope and specific needs.
Total Project Cost - Overall, installing storm windows can range from approximately $150 to $450 per window, combining materials and labor. Exact prices depend on the number of windows and selected options.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m windows? Storm windows are additional window panels installed on the exterior or interior of existing windows to improve insulation and protection against the elements.
How long does storm window installation typically take? Installation times can vary based on the number of windows and the type of storm windows, but many projects are completed within a day or two.
Can storm windows be installed on any type of window? Most standard window types can accommodate storm windows, but it’s best to consult with local service providers to determine compatibility.
Are storm window installations suitable for all seasons? Yes, storm windows are designed to enhance insulation and protection throughout the year, especially during colder months.
